ACAL Analog Output Calibration
Syntax: ACAL
Connect the HMT310 to a multimeter in order to measure either current
or voltage depending on the selected output type. Issue the ACAL
command. Then type the multimeter reading and press Enter.
Example (current outputs):
>acal
Ch1
I1
(mA) ?
2.046
Ch1 I2
(mA)
? 18.087
Ch2
I1
(mA) ?
2.036
Ch2 I2
(mA)
? 18.071
>
Relative Humidity Calibration and Adjustment
(in Two Points)
Use two reference humidities over the measurement range. The
references need to have a difference of at least 50 %RH.
Before calibration HMT310 needs to be set to adjustment mode by
pressing the adjustment button once, see Figure 17 on page 70. (To return
to normal operation mode, use command RESET, see RESET Reset
Transmitter on page 50).
